The Philadelphia 76ers are trying to make you forget about the Super Bowl 57 loss by bolstering their roster. According to ESPN’s Adrian Wojnarowski the team will sign backup center Dewayne Dedmon for the rest of the season.
The 76ers are signing free agent center Dewayne Dedmon for the rest of the season, sources tell ESPN.
— Adrian Wojnarowski (@wojespn) February 13, 2023
Woj adds that the Sixers have been very active in the veteran buyout market trying to find a center to play behind Joel Embiid. The team has tried to insert Montrezl Harrell into that spot but its proved to be square peg in round hole situation. Dedmon has played the past 3 seasons with the Heat. He’s averaged 5.7 PPG and 5.8 RPG this season coming off the bench.
